Key Responsibilities
- Develop, implement, and maintain a comprehensive Quality Management System (QMS) aligned with ISO 22000, HACCP, and Nestlé Global Food Safety standards.
- Lead internal and external audits, ensuring corrective actions are identified, tracked, and closed in a timely manner.
- Collaborate with production, procurement, and R&D teams to embed quality considerations into product design and manufacturing processes.
- Monitor and analyze quality metrics, generating reports for senior leadership and recommending continuous improvement initiatives.
- Serve as the primary point of contact for South Sudanese regulatory agencies, ensuring all product registrations, certifications, and inspections are completed successfully.
- Train and mentor local quality staff, fostering a culture of accountability, transparency, and proactive problem solving.
- Manage supplier qualification and performance monitoring to guarantee raw material integrity and compliance with Nestlé standards.
- Oversee product recall procedures, ensuring rapid response and effective communication with stakeholders.
- Support the rollout of new product launches, conducting risk assessments and validation studies.
- Drive sustainability initiatives related to waste reduction, resource efficiency, and responsible sourcing within the quality framework.
Required Skills
- In‑depth knowledge of food safety regulations, ISO 22000, HACCP, and GFSI standards.
- Strong analytical and problem‑solving abilities, with a data‑driven approach to quality improvement.
- Excellent communication and stakeholder management skills, capable of influencing cross‑functional teams.
- Proficiency in quality management software and statistical tools (e.g., Minitab, SPC).
- Leadership experience with a track record of building high‑performing quality teams.
- Ability to work in challenging environments and adapt to evolving regulatory landscapes.
- Fluency in English; knowledge of Arabic or local languages is an advantage.
